Cognition is seeking a Partner Deployed Engineer to enhance the technical success of GSI partners with our platforms Devin and Windsurf. This role involves working closely with partner teams to build repeatable solutions and provide technical enablement.

Candidates should have a strong engineering background, experience in large teams, and excellent communication skills. You'll thrive in ambiguous environments and be willing to travel 25–50%.
